Default Whats wrong with my windows??

I changed out the regulator and its still acting weird

the window will roll down easy and go up halfway easy then it gets hard to go up

I took the door panel off and sometimes it gets cockeyed out of the track in there and I have to try and reset it


do I need to adjust something because it gets real hard to get all the way up like its tight

it acts the SAME as the regulator I just took out so Im sure thats not it

Do I need to take a screwdriver and open up the sliders in the tracks or something?
